WebKentucky River Campground was established in 1973. We are located right on the beautiful Kentucky River just minutes from our state's historic capital city and is situated along the Kentucky Bourbon Trail. For over 50 years friends and families have come together for relaxation, good food and great fun. Throughout the summer we offer a full ...

National Corvette Museum photo credit: pixabay lightroom chmuraJust ten minutes from the Buffalo Trace Distillery, Elkhorn Campground is hard to beat. Right off, you guessed it, Elkhorn Creek, this RV-friendly private campground is a cozy retreat in nature just minutes from modern-world conveniences.
